What is the NVS PGT exam pattern?
NVS Post Graduate Teacher (PGT) contains 55 questions across 1 section: NVS PGT (55 Q). Total duration is 120 minutes (about 131 seconds per question).
Does NVS PGT have negative marking?
No — NVS PGT has no negative marking. Each correct answer is worth 1 mark, so attempt every question.
